Elastic Copilot è un assistente per l'ingegneria del software alimentato dall'intelligenza artificiale, progettato per migliorare l'esperienza di codifica all'interno di Visual Studio Code (VS Code). Sfruttando una comprensione avanzata del codice e un'assistenza intelligente, consente agli sviluppatori di scrivere codice di alta qualità, pronto per la produzione, in modo efficiente. Elastic Copilot si integra perfettamente nel flusso di lavoro di sviluppo, offrendo funzionalità come accesso al terminale, integrazione del file system, un browser integrato nell'editor e un tracciamento completo della cronologia dello sviluppo. Con le sue capacità di contesto del modello completo, garantisce che gli sviluppatori abbiano gli strumenti necessari per costruire, eseguire il debug e testare il software in modo efficace.
Caratteristiche e Funzionalità Chiave:
- Accesso al Terminale: Esegui comandi, installa pacchetti, esegui test e svolgi operazioni di sistema direttamente da VS Code, semplificando il processo di sviluppo.
- Integrazione del File System: Crea, modifica e organizza file e directory con una comprensione completa della struttura del tuo progetto, facilitando una gestione efficiente del progetto.
- Browser Integrato nell'Editor: Testa le applicazioni web in tempo reale all'interno di un browser integrato, permettendo un feedback immediato sui cambiamenti del codice e migliorando l'esperienza di debug.
- Cronologia dello Sviluppo: Cattura ogni fase dello sviluppo, consentendo la revisione del processo e la possibilità di tornare a qualsiasi punto nel tempo, fornendo così una rete di sicurezza per la sperimentazione e l'iterazione.
- Comprensione del Codice: Utilizza un'analisi avanzata basata su strumenti per comprendere la tua base di codice senza indicizzazione manuale, offrendo approfondimenti sulla struttura del progetto, le dipendenze e i modelli di codice.
- Checkpoint: Salva automaticamente istantanee del tuo spazio di lavoro dopo ogni fase del compito, permettendo il tracciamento delle modifiche, il rollback quando necessario e una sperimentazione sicura con il codice.
Valore Primario e Problema Risolto:
Elastic Copilot affronta le sfide che gli sviluppatori incontrano nella gestione di basi di codice complesse e nel mantenimento di un'elevata qualità del codice. Fornendo assistenza intelligente al codice, ambienti di test in tempo reale e un tracciamento completo dello sviluppo, semplifica il processo di codifica, riduce la probabilità di errori e migliora la produttività. La sua integrazione all'interno di VS Code garantisce un'esperienza senza interruzioni, permettendo agli sviluppatori di concentrarsi sulla scrittura e il perfezionamento del codice senza la necessità di passare tra più strumenti. In definitiva, Elastic Copilot consente agli sviluppatori di consegnare progetti robusti e pronti per la produzione in modo più efficiente.